## Tuning

The Quellhopper autoscaler scales workers on queue depth, not CPU. Don't touch the scale-down window unless drain times spike; shrinking it causes flapping. Raise the depth threshold only after checking p95 dequeue latency in the Fjordline dashboard. Defaults were validated during the Harlow load tests and are safe starting points. The current constants are listed below.

constants for bahap-kawep:
TIERS = {
    "raleth": 421,
    "druox": 350,
}

**Facilities Ticket — Loading Dock Delivery Hours, Pellbrook Campus**

New starters, please note: the Pellbrook loading dock accepts deliveries between 07:00 and 15:30 on weekdays only. Couriers arriving outside these hours will be turned away, so schedule accordingly. Oversized items need a booking slot via the facilities desk at least one day ahead. To open the dock-side personnel door, use this access code:

turnstile pass: bdg-SVX-1

## Authentication

The Larkspur partner SFTP drop authenticates via the internal Gatewright relay, not direct key exchange. If the nightly pull from Cobaltine Logistics fails with an auth error, restart the relay worker before escalating. The relay itself authenticates to the drop-sync service with an API key, rotated quarterly by the platform team. Use the key below for manual relay calls.

app token of hawif-tahaf = zpat11_gv0qkZoHQzB

## Authentication

The Quillbarrow retention sweeper runs nightly and deletes records past their configured hold window. It authenticates to the archive service with a scoped service identity that permits delete operations only on expired partitions; nothing else is grantable to this role. Security reviewers auditing the deletion path should replay a dry-run sweep against the sandbox archive, which accepts only sandbox-issued credentials. The token used for sandbox dry-run authentication is included below for reference.

login token, yajeg-fawif: eyJhbGciOiJIUzI1NiIsInR5cCI6IkpXVCJ9.eyJzdWIiOiIEdPQYnZXaZIn0.HSRTnYZBx0Qc